Association of estrogen receptor-alpha gene polymorphisms with stroke risk in patients with metabolic syndrome.
Acta neurologica Scandinavica - 1 Mar 2008
Lazaros L, Markoula S, Xita N, Giannopoulos S, Gogou P, Lagos G, Kyritsis A P, Georgiou I
Abstract excerpt
OBJECTIVE: The vascular protective effects of estrogens are mediated by their binding to the two known estrogen receptors. In this study, we examine the association of stroke with two common polymorphisms of the ESR1 gene in patients with metabolic syndrome. MATERIALS AND METHODS: DNA from 130 patients hospitalized for ischemic stroke and 240 healthy controls were genotyped for ESR1 PvuII and XbaI polymorphisms....
